真正的区块链:揭开分布式账本技术的神秘面纱

    时间:2025-12-27 21:39:37

    主页 > 数据资讯 >

                    区块链技术作为一种颠覆性的创新,已经在多个行业内引起了广泛关注。从比特币到智能合约,区块链的应用似乎已经无处不在。那么,真正的区块链是什么样的呢?本文将深入探讨区块链技术的定义、运行机制及其实际应用,并解答在其发展过程中所面临的一些核心问题。

                    区块链的基本概念

                    区块链是一种通过分布式网络共同维护的数字账本,所有的交易记录都被永久性地保存且无法篡改。与传统数据库不同,区块链是去中心化的,即多个参与者共同维护数据的安全性和完整性。这种技术最初被比特币所应用,但如今已经延伸到了金融、医疗、供应链等众多领域。

                    区块链由一系列“区块”组成,每个区块都包含一定数量的交易记录和一个时间戳。通过哈希算法,区块与区块之间形成了链条,这也就是其名字的由来。由于每一个新块的生成都依赖于前一个块,这有效地确保了数据的不可篡改性。

                    区块链的工作原理

                    区块链的工作原理可以从以下几个方面加以理解:

                    首先,区块链网络由多个节点组成,每个节点都具有相同的账本副本。这使得任何一方都不能完全控制整个网络,增强了系统的稳定性。

                    其次,当交易发生时,信息会被广播到整个网络。所有的节点接收到该信息后,会对交易进行验证。这一过程通常涉及到复杂的加密算法,以确保交易的安全性。

                    一旦交易获得足够的验证,就会被打包到一个新块中。生成新块的过程称为“挖矿”,参与这一过程的节点会被称为矿工。矿工通过解决数学挑战来竞争创建新块,完成后会获得一定的加密货币作为奖励。

                    最后,新块被添加到区块链中,所有节点都会更新他们的账本。这样,交易记录便被永久记录在区块链上,无法被篡改。

                    区块链的主要特性

                    真正的区块链有几个显著的特性,使其在众多技术中脱颖而出:

                    区块链的应用场景

                    随着技术的演进,区块链的应用场景越来越多样化。

                    首先,在金融行业,区块链技术被广泛用于跨境支付和清算。由不同银行和金融机构参与的交易,通常需要花费大量时间来结算,而区块链可以将这一过程压缩为几分钟,甚至几秒钟。

                    其次,在供应链管理中,区块链用以追踪产品的来源和流通路径。通过将每一个产品的交易信息记录在链上,消费者可以轻松查询到商品的真实来源,确保没有伪造或仿造商品。

                    医疗行业也在逐步采用区块链技术以确保病人资料的安全和隐私。病人可以通过区块链对其医疗记录进行控制,同时医生和医院能够有效验证患者的医疗史,提高医疗服务的效率。

                    此外,区块链在投票、身份认证、以及版权保护等方面同样展现了广阔的前景。

                    可能相关的问题

                    1. 区块链的去中心化特性如何影响传统行业?

                    区块链的去中心化特性无疑对传统行业的运行模式产生了深远影响。传统行业大多数依赖于中心化的数据中心和管理系统,然而区块链通过分布式账本的方式,能够有效减少中介角色的参与,降低成本,提升交易速度。

                    例如,在金融服务领域,银行作为传统中介不仅负责交易的安全性,也负担了高昂的服务费。而借助区块链技术,交易双方可以直接进行资金转移,减少中介环节。这意味着在省去中介所需的时间和费用后,服务的购买者便可以获得更便宜的服务,同时交易的效率也会显著提高。

                    在其他行业,如物流和供应链管理,去中心化同样体现出其优势。通过实时更新和透明度,运营企业能够快速反应市场需求,及时调整资源配置。此外,消费者也能够直接获取产品的全透明信息,更好地保证自身权益。

                    然而,去中心化也并非没有挑战,特别是在合规性和监管方面,各国在这一领域的政策和标准尚在完善中。如何制定相关法规,以确保区块链技术的合法合规运作,是未来需要解决的重要课题。

                    2. 区块链的安全性如何保障?

                    众所周知,区块链技术的安全性主要依赖于多种加密技术和共识机制。最常见的安全性措施包括数据加密、哈希算法以及分布式存储等。

                    在区块链中,每个区块都包含一个哈希值,哈希值是区块内容的数字指纹。如果有人试图修改一个区块的数据,将会使其哈希值发生变化,从而在后续区块中导致不一致。这样的设计确保了数据的完整性,任何试图篡改信息的努力都会被迅速发现。

                    另外,区块链采用的共识机制,如工作量证明和权益证明,也强化了网络的安全性。以比特币为例,矿工通过计算能力来验证交易并生成新的区块,这一过程既资源密集,又耗时较长,致使攻击者需要投入大量成本,几乎不具可行性。

                    此外,区块链的分布式特性意味着即使某一个节点被攻陷,整个网络仍然可以继续运行。攻击者需要同时攻击足够多的节点才能影响整个系统,这在技术上是极为困难的。

                    然而,尽管区块链在设计上很安全,但其安全性也依赖于用户的操作。通过设置钱包密钥、定期更新密码等方法,用户能够显著提升个人信息的安全性。

                    3. 区块链技术如何与智能合约结合?

                    智能合约是区块链技术的另一项重要应用,它指的是自执行的合约,合约条款由代码进行定义并部署在区块链上。这一概念提高了交易的自动化,推动了许多新业务模式的产生。

                    智能合约的优点在于其自动执行的特性,一旦条件满足,合约将自动履行。这种特性显著降低了人为操作的可能,保障了交易的公正性。例如,在保险行业,通过智能合约,保险索赔能够在满足特定条件后,自动审核并执行赔付,加速了理赔的过程。

                    此外,智能合约提供了透明和不可篡改的特性,使合约双方更倾向于遵守约定。一旦合约被写入区块链,实施的条件以及结果都能够被所有相关方查阅,提升了合约的可信度。

                    然而,智能合约也并非没有风险。一方面,合约的代码错误可能导致资金的丢失;另一方面,合约条款的模糊性也可能导致合约的执行与预期不符。因此,在使用智能合约时,务必要确保代码的正确性,以及合约条款的清晰明确。

                    总之,真正的区块链技术融合了去中心化、不可篡改和应用多元化等特性,是一种能够有效改善各行业效率和透明度的创新工具。尽管面临着多种挑战,区块链的未来依然充满机遇,将在人类社会的发展中发挥越来越重要的作用。